Output 8ae9963624b0715e43725fdfd40afa4e85b6a3581d25bfdb60442c003a80e793:0

value
4148036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d419de83fc3cef1fea49817134af7a456d598f OP_EQUAL
address
3Qq8y7hPSi2KmNZbJpBMLuKnqFsYsHCHip
transaction
8ae9963624b0715e43725fdfd40afa4e85b6a3581d25bfdb60442c003a80e793
spent
true